What is the group format for the World Cup 2026?

The FIFA Council also unanimously made the decision to approve the proposed amendment to the FIFA World Cup 2026 group stage format from 16 groups of three, to 12 groups of four. The top two teams from each group and the eight best third-place teams from the groups will now progress to the round of 32.

How many Concacaf teams qualify for World Cup 2026?

So, 35 teams from the confederation can take part in World Cup qualifiers. For the 2026 World Cup, though, 32 teams will fight for World Cup qualification as Canada, Mexico and the United States have already got their spots automatically confirmed as the tournament hosts.

How long will the 2026 World Cup last?

The 2026 World Cup itself is set to last 39 days -- a week longer than the 2010, 2014 and 2018 World Cups and 10 days more than the Qatar edition. The mandatory release period will begin on May 25, 2026, so the last official club matches must be played on May 24.

Why are 3 countries hosting World Cup 2026?

Why is the 2026 World Cup between three countries? The soccer federations of the U.S., Canada and Mexico agreed to submit a joint bid to FIFA to host the competition. The bid won in 2018, with a majority of FIFA's congress voting to grant rights to the three nations.

Can a country host the World Cup and not qualify?

From the 1938 World Cup going forwards, every host nation has automatically qualified for the tournament. The host nation is the first country to qualify for the tournament, and they are not required to play qualification matches.
